Fiber Optic Cable Preform Production Equipment

Fiber optic cable production equipment includes specialized machinery for manufacturing optical fibers and cables, with various processes such as fiber drawing, coating, and stranding.

Key Equipment Types

  1. Fiber Drawing Machines: These machines are essential for producing optical fibers from preforms. They draw the fiber to the required diameter while maintaining precise optical properties .

  2. Coating Lines: After drawing, fibers are coated with protective materials to enhance durability and performance. This process often involves secondary coating lines that apply polymer layers to the fibers .

  3. Stranding Machines: These machines twist multiple fibers together to form a cable. The SZ stranding process is commonly used to improve flexibility and reduce stress on the fibers .

  4. Sheathing and Armoring Equipment: This equipment applies protective layers around the cable to safeguard against environmental factors and physical damage. It is crucial for both indoor and outdoor cable applications .

  5. Testing Equipment: Quality control is vital in fiber optic production. Testing machines assess the performance of the cables, ensuring they meet industry standards for attenuation and tensile strength .
